研究実績の概要

A transparent mock-up experimental setup has been built to obtain the visualization of particles flow and mixing behavior. The particle velocity and circulating behavior have been obtained by the PIV-DIA method (Particle Image Velocimetry- Digital Image Analysis) and compared with the numerical results to validate the model.

今後の研究の推進方策

Using the validated model, an optimized receiver-reactor will be designed and constructed by Inconel. Sensible/thermochemical heat storage experiments of the receiver will be conducted by solar simulator using promising particles. The reaction rate and efficiency of the receiver will be comprehensively analyzed both experimentally and numerically.
